**We have a great opportunity for a Early Careers Administrator**

Reporting to the Early Careers Manager, the Early Careeers Administrator will be responsible for the administration of all Early Careers interventions, including in-house courses, external course bookings and events.

**Key Responsibilities**
- You will support career events and gain an understanding of the Early Careers market
- You will provide pastoral care to the existing Early Careers community
- You will provide advice and guidance to the business regarding different options of early careers progammes to meet business needs
- Help coordinate and support assessment centres
- Support line managers in the recruitment process ensuring consistency and best practice
- Printing and filing of documents for Early Careers sessions;
- Manage the evaluation of Early Careers events.
- Answering phone calls and dealing with enquiries where possible
- Assist the wider L+D team as required by the senior management team
- Excellent knowledge of Excel to gather, analyse or present information
- Maintain relevant policies and procedures relating to Early Careers

**About you**
- Relevant knowledge of systems, procedures and policies associated with operating an administrative service
- Excellent communication skills and ability to build relationships with a wide range of individuals
- Exceptional organisational skills with sound ability to prioritise workload and work to tight deadlines with a high attention to detail
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ment whilst delivering first class customer service, always striving to deliver a high-quality service
- Excellent knowledge of a wide and varied range of ICT software
- Flexible with a ‘can-do’ approach;
- Educated to GSCE standard or equivalent - Maths and English
- Able to use initiative to organise own work and respond to unanticipated problems
- Numerate with excellent attention to detail - taking pride in ensuring this applies to all day-to-day activities
- Ideally experience of working in an L&D environment.
